The Internet and social networks have become the most attractive and accessible information channel for young people. Objectives. Examine the behavior of university students when facing fake news and their opinion on this phenomenon. Methodology. Semi-open surveys conducted mainly for Journalism students from the University of the Basque Country. In a second phase, the study was extended to students from other areas of knowledge. Results. Online media use is commonplace for university students and a high percentage of them confess to have been fooled by fake news on at least one occasion. Conclusions and discussion. The students consider they have a high rate of alert when facing fake news. There are some differences, according to the area of knowledge, of the subjects that they consider more invaded by the fake news.

The emergence of social media has provided footballers a novel and highly effective means of reaching out to and interacting with followers. This new twist in the relationship between players and fans has sparked recent debate (Cleland, 2009) on players’ attempts to connect with sports audiences and publicize their brand images via Twitter (Hutchins, 2011). This research analyses aspects of the Twitter behaviour of the five football players who compete in the major European leagues with the greatest number of Twitter followers such as how these athletes relate to their fans, who they talk to and what they talk about via this medium in order to determine how these individuals use Twitter to build personal brands and forge deeper connections between themselves and the clubs they play for and fans. Social applications and new narratives in digital journalism have revolutionized not only the way in which the profession is exercised, but also the way in which consumers access information. Four different generations of journalists from different media in the Basque Country have answered a questionnaire about their use of the main social tools such as Twitter, Facebook, Instagram and LinkedIn. They have also responded to the degree of importance they give to the new narratives, intersection of storytelling with multimedia resources, and to the data visualization that helps so much in telling these narratives. Results with responses from more than 500 professionals show a large generation gap a large generational and gender gap between younger professionals and older female journalists. The digitalization of the women's magazines has brought with it the use of a multitude of Web 2.0 resources. The latest to appear are the social actors that, since 2006, have become the new spaces for the women's press to meet with readers. In this study we wanted to analyze, through content analysis, how the five main Spanish women's magazines Vogue, Elle, Telva, Woman and Marie Claire behave in the three social networks that are common to all of them: Facebook, Twitter and Instagram. Although each social network has its own specificities, we did not find any real communities of readers or two-way interactivity on the part of the publications. Nor have we noticed their presence in new social networks such as Tik Tok or Twitch where there is a younger audience and with which they should get involved as soon as possible.
